Media notes
Sounds of a flock feeding on land. Someone had placed cracked corn on the ground, which attracted this flock. They continued foraging after consuming most of the corn, and I was able to record them from within ten feet or so, occasionally closer. At one point, they did get startled and took off (3:19) but soon returned. After flying off a second time (6:16), most of them retreated to the nearby pond, where they can be heard briefly at the end. Normalized to -3 dB except for voice announcement at -10 dB. 24-bit/48 kHz WAV file edited with Ocenaudio. Unfiltered.
